Resurrection
The left window shows a butterfly which is another symbol of the resurrection.
The 3 stages of a butterfly’s life correlate to the 3 stages of a human life;
the larva as mortal man, the chrysalis as the body in the grave, and the butterfly
as Christ’s victory over death.
The right window has a Latin style cross Fleurie radiating purple beams. The cross
stands for suffering, the purple beams for royalty, and the open buds on the cross
for a mature Christian. The jewel in the center of the cross represents the cross in glory.
